What is nagios-plugins-common
nagios-plugins-common is:
This dummy package is provided to support the transition from nagios-plugins-common to monitoring-plugins-common and should be removed afterwards.

Install nagios-plugins-common Using apt-get
Update apt database with apt-get
using the following command.
sudo apt-get update
After updating apt database, We can install nagios-plugins-common
using apt-get
by running the following command:
sudo apt-get -y install nagios-plugins-common

How To Uninstall nagios-plugins-common on Ubuntu 18.04
To uninstall only the nagios-plugins-common
package we can use the following command:
sudo apt-get remove nagios-plugins-common
Uninstall nagios-plugins-common And Its Dependencies
To uninstall nagios-plugins-common
and its dependencies that are no longer needed by Ubuntu 18.04, we can use the command below:
sudo apt-get -y autoremove nagios-plugins-common
Remove nagios-plugins-common Configurations and Data
To remove nagios-plugins-common
configuration and data from Ubuntu 18.04 we can use the following command:
sudo apt-get -y purge nagios-plugins-common
Remove nagios-plugins-common configuration, data, and all of its dependencies
We can use the following command to remove nagios-plugins-common
configurations, data and all of its dependencies, we can use the following command:
sudo apt-get -y autoremove --purge nagios-plugins-common
